Bernard Loire is new Managing Director for Nissan Italy

Bernard Loire has been appointed Managing Director, Nissan Italy. Based in Rome, he will report to Paul Willcox, Senior Vice-President, Sales and Marketing Europe.

This appointment marks Loire's return to Nissan Italy, where he was Managing Director in 2008. Since
2011, he has been Vice-President, Infiniti Business Unit for Africa, Middle East, India and Europe (AMIE).

"I am delighted to welcome Bernard back to head-up Nissan in Italy. Market conditions are challenging right across Europe, but especially so in Italy, one of Nissan's key sales regions," said Paul Willcox.

"Bernard's previous experience here has given him a unique and invaluable insight into the local market. This knowledge, along with his proven strong management skills, will help Nissan outperform the market."

Bernard Loire added, "I am pleased to have the opportunity to help drive Nissan's strategic direction in Italy so that we may achieve our challenging business targets and reinforce our brand positioning."

Bernard Loire was born in France in 1965. A self-confessed 'car guy', he is fluent in French, Italian, Portuguese and English and started his career in the automotive industry in 1988 with Ford and then Fiat. He moved to the Nissan group in 2002 where his initial role was as Market Manager for seven European countries, before being appointed Brand Director for Nissan Portugal in 2005.

A year later he became project director of Shift_Europe, piloting Nissan's new business model across 20 countries. In 2008, he was appointed Managing Director of Nissan Italy and a year later made Vice-President Sales Operations for Nissan International SA.

Since 2011, Loire has been Vice-President, Infiniti AMIE. Until a successor is appointed, Loire will retain responsibility for the strategic direction of Infiniti AMIE. At the same time, Jean-Pierre Diernaz, Marketing Director, Infiniti AMIE, will support the day-to-day operational activities of the regional business unit.

Loire replaces Andrea Alessi who left Nissan Italy last month.
